Understanding the Advanced IVF Procedure in Egypt
In Vitro Fertilization (IVF) is a multi-step clinical process designed to assist couples facing complex infertility challenges. The procedure generally begins with controlled ovarian hyperstimulation, where patients receive carefully monitored hormonal medications to produce multiple mature eggs. These eggs are then carefully retrieved under mild sedation and combined with sperm in a highly controlled, specialized laboratory environment.
Access to fertility treatments in Egypt means patients benefit from strict clinical protocols designed to optimize embryo development. Once fertilization occurs, embryologists monitor the cell division for several days. Finally, the healthiest embryo or embryos are meticulously transferred into the patient's uterus. The remaining viable embryos are typically cryopreserved for potential future use.
- Ovarian Stimulation: Tailored hormonal protocols to maximize egg yield.
- Follicular Monitoring: Frequent ultrasound and blood tests to track development.
- Egg Retrieval: A minimally invasive outpatient procedure to collect mature oocytes.
- Laboratory Fertilization: Utilizing conventional methods or advanced micromanipulation.
- Embryo Transfer: Precise placement of embryos to encourage successful implantation.

Comprehensive Pre-IVF Evaluation for Sudanese Patients in Egypt
Success in reproductive medicine relies heavily on precise and comprehensive initial diagnostics. When patients arrive for advanced IVF in Egypt, they undergo a rigorous set of evaluations designed to uncover any underlying physiological or genetic issues. This may include advanced hormone profiling, 3D uterine ultrasonography, hysteroscopy, and detailed semen analysis.
The goal of these thorough investigations is to tailor the stimulation protocol specifically to the individual. By understanding ovarian reserve, structural uterine health, and male factor parameters, specialists can mitigate risks and enhance the likelihood of a positive outcome. Most patients experience a sense of reassurance knowing their treatment plan is strictly personalized.
Pre-IVF evaluations can sometimes detect silent conditions like endometriosis or mild thyroid dysfunction, which, when treated, dramatically improve implantation rates.
Advanced Fertility Technologies Available at IVF Clinics in Egypt
The success of modern reproductive interventions is intrinsically linked to laboratory conditions and technical capabilities. The top IVF clinics in Egypt invest heavily in state-of-the-art embryology labs equipped with advanced air filtration systems, specialized incubators, and cutting-edge micromanipulation tools. These environmental controls are essential for protecting the fragile embryos as they develop outside the human body.
Furthermore, facilities often provide access to supplementary technologies designed to overcome specific barriers. Techniques such as assisted hatching, time-lapse embryo imaging (EmbryoScope), and Preimplantation Genetic Testing (PGT) are widely available. These advanced tools generally help embryologists select the most robust embryos, thereby reducing the time to pregnancy and lowering the risk of miscarriage.
Time-lapse incubators take continuous photographs of developing embryos, allowing embryologists to monitor cell division without removing them from the safe, controlled environment.

What to Expect During the IVF Recovery Period in Egypt
The physical procedure of embryo transfer is relatively brief and minimally invasive, but the subsequent waiting period requires patience and careful attention to the body. Following the transfer, patients entering their recovery phase are typically advised to rest for the remainder of the day. Most patients experience only mild symptoms, such as slight bloating or minimal pelvic cramping.
During the two weeks leading up to the pregnancy blood test, patients must adhere strictly to their prescribed hormonal support medications. While engaging in medical tourism in Egypt, many patients utilize this waiting period to relax in a stress-free environment, avoiding strenuous activities while enjoying a change of scenery before returning home.
Severe abdominal pain, rapid weight gain, or shortness of breath following egg retrieval are strict contraindications for travel. These may indicate Ovarian Hyperstimulation Syndrome (OHSS) and require immediate medical evaluation. Always consult your specialist before boarding a flight.

Addressing Common Legal and Ethical Considerations for Fertility Care in Egypt
Navigating the legal framework is a critical step for families participating in cross-border healthcare. Because reproductive laws vary drastically worldwide, understanding the ethical guidelines governing IVF clinics in Egypt is essential. The medical protocols strictly adhere to regional legal standards and Islamic bioethical guidelines, which are deeply respected by the medical community.
Most notably, it is typically a mandatory legal requirement for couples to present an official, authenticated marriage certificate before initiating any form of assisted reproductive technology. Furthermore, third-party reproduction practices, including egg donation, sperm donation, and gestational surrogacy, are strictly prohibited under national law.
Medical ethics boards in Egypt stringently monitor IVF facilities to ensure compliance with laws that protect the biological lineage, which provides immense peace of mind for religiously observant couples.

How long do we need to stay in Egypt for an IVF cycle?
Most patients typically need to stay in Egypt for approximately three to four weeks to complete a full cycle. This allows enough time for ovarian stimulation, egg retrieval, fertilization, and embryo transfer.
Are there specific legal requirements for IVF in Egypt?
Yes, standard legal and ethical guidelines in Egypt require couples to present a valid, official marriage certificate before beginning treatment. Third-party reproduction, such as sperm or egg donation, is strictly prohibited.
